How to compare options

The fastest way to compare any uuid generator is to start from your use case, not from a feature checklist. A good tool for casual single-value generation may be weak for fixture creation, and a strong validator may feel excessive if you only need one ID every few days.

Here are the criteria that matter most.

1. UUID version support

This is the first filter because it changes whether a tool is suitable at all. Many developers only need random identifiers and will be fine with a tool centered on common versions such as UUID v4. Others may need time-based, name-based, or newer version support depending on application architecture, ordering needs, or system conventions.

When a tool says it can generate UUIDs, check whether it is specific about version support or merely outputs one format. For a quick generate uuid online workflow, v4 support may be enough. For more deliberate system design, explicit version selection is much more useful.

2. Validation quality

A uuid validator should do more than say valid or invalid. The better tools explain why a value fails, whether hyphens are expected, whether case matters, and whether the input matches a specific version pattern. Clear feedback is especially helpful when debugging API payloads, import scripts, or schema validation errors.

If validation is part of your daily work, look for tools that handle common edge cases: surrounding whitespace, uppercase input, missing separators, multiple line inputs, and accidental copy noise.

3. Bulk generation

This is one of the easiest ways to separate lightweight utilities from genuinely useful developer workflow tools. Bulk generation matters when you are seeding development data, building test cases, preparing CSVs, generating sample IDs for docs, or creating batches for scripts.

Useful bulk features include:

  • Adjustable quantity
  • One-per-line output
  • Comma-separated output
  • JSON array output
  • Copy-all button
  • Download or export support

If you generate more than a handful of IDs at a time, this should move near the top of your checklist.

4. Formatting and output controls

Small formatting choices save more time than many people expect. Depending on the destination, you may want lowercase output, uppercase output, hyphenated values, compact forms, quoted strings, or line-separated lists. A polished tool makes these choices easy instead of forcing cleanup in another editor.

This is similar to why developers prefer a good sql formatter or base64 encoder decoder: the best online code utilities remove follow-up steps. If you often paste UUIDs into SQL insert statements, JSON fixtures, markdown examples, or shell scripts, output controls are not cosmetic. They are the feature.

5. Copy and export usability

For a simple browser-based coding tool, poor copy behavior can ruin the experience. Good UUID tools support one-click copy, preserve formatting, and avoid clutter around the generated value. For bulk output, copy-all and file export become much more important.

Export matters most when the UUID list is part of a larger workflow: test datasets, QA runs, import files, or handoff documents.

6. Privacy and trust level

Not every UUID workflow carries the same sensitivity, but trust still matters. If you are validating IDs from internal systems, or generating sample values while working in a restricted environment, prefer tools that are transparent, minimal, and predictable. In many cases, browser-based utilities are convenient precisely because they reduce setup, but convenience should not replace judgment.

As a rule, do not paste sensitive surrounding payloads into a UUID tool if a standalone local utility would do. Keep the task narrow: generate or validate the identifier itself.

7. Speed and interface clarity

A tool used many times per week should feel immediate. Pages overloaded with ads, unclear labels, or hidden controls create friction that adds up. In this category, the best interface is usually the one that does less: a clear input box, visible version selector, obvious validate action, obvious copy action, and no confusion about output format.

If you have used other compact web development tools such as a Markdown preview tool or a Base64 encoder and decoder tool, the pattern is similar. Clarity and speed matter more than feature sprawl.

Feature-by-feature breakdown

This section gives you a practical framework for judging any uuid generator or uuid validator you encounter.

Single generation

This is the baseline feature. A good single-generator experience should let you open the page, generate one UUID immediately, and copy it without editing. If the tool requires extra clicks or defaults to a cluttered layout, it may still be usable, but it is not optimized for daily development.

Best for: quick inserts into database rows, request payloads, logs, or manual testing.

Version selection

Some tools expose explicit version controls, while others silently generate only one variant. If your team standardizes on a particular version, visible version selection is valuable because it reduces mistakes and makes the tool more self-documenting. This is especially useful in mixed teams where not everyone remembers the differences between UUID variants.

Best for: backend work, architecture consistency, team onboarding, and debug sessions.

Validation with diagnostics

A validator becomes much more useful when it explains failure conditions. Ideally, it should identify malformed length, unsupported characters, missing hyphens, or mismatched version pattern. A bare invalid label is acceptable for occasional checks, but detailed diagnostics are better for debugging.

Best for: API troubleshooting, import validation, schema checks, and support workflows.

Bulk generation and batching

Many developers underestimate this feature until they need it. Bulk generation is what turns a casual utility into a workflow tool. The best implementations let you choose quantity and output style without extra formatting work afterward.

Best for: seeding local databases, generating fixture files, QA datasets, demo content, and documentation examples.

Output templates

Some tools go beyond raw generation and help format values for immediate use. For example, output as newline-separated values for spreadsheets, quoted values for JSON, or comma-separated strings for SQL statements. These templates are small quality-of-life improvements, but they can remove repetitive editing.

If your workflow often includes data shaping, this feature is worth prioritizing. It serves a similar purpose to a SQL formatter or a JSON diff tool: less cleanup after the main task.

Validation of multiple inputs

Single-value validation is enough for occasional debugging. But when checking a list copied from logs, CSV files, or request bodies, multi-line validation becomes much more useful. If a validator can process several values at once and indicate which lines failed, it moves from convenience into real productivity territory.

Best for: QA, batch imports, ETL checks, and data cleanup.

Copy, download, and export

Copy support is essential; export support is situational. For solo developers, a copy-all button may be enough. For teams, downloadable plain text or CSV output can help standardize handoffs. The more often UUIDs leave the browser and enter another system, the more valuable structured export becomes.

Mobile and lightweight browser use

This is not usually the deciding factor, but it can matter when you need a quick utility during support work or remote troubleshooting. A good online developer tool should remain usable in a small browser window, load quickly, and avoid unnecessary friction.

Best fit by scenario

If you do not want to compare every detail, use these scenario-based recommendations to narrow your choice.

Best for quick one-off generation

Choose a minimal uuid generator with instant output and one-click copy. The best fit here is not the tool with the most features. It is the one that gets out of the way. If you often need a single identifier while testing an API endpoint, editing a row, or creating a temporary object, speed matters most.

Best for backend and API work

Choose a tool with clear version support and dependable validation. If UUIDs are part of contracts, payload schemas, or event records, you want a generator that is explicit about what it produces and a validator that gives useful feedback. This pairs well with other API-focused browser-based coding tools such as API clients, cURL command builders, and HTTP debugging references.

Best for QA and test data creation

Choose a tool with bulk generation, multi-line output, and easy export. This is where many lightweight generators fall short. If you are building repeatable test cases, you will benefit more from quantity controls and clean formatting than from any advanced visual extras.

Best for docs, tutorials, and examples

Choose a tool with formatting options such as quoted output, line breaks, or copy-friendly lists. When writing examples for README files, SQL inserts, or JSON samples, presentation matters. Cleanly formatted output reduces editing and helps avoid mistakes in published examples.

Best for validation-heavy workflows

Choose a dedicated uuid validator rather than a generator that happens to include a basic validation box. If your main task is checking user input, imported data, or values coming from logs, better diagnostics will save time and make troubleshooting easier.

Best for privacy-conscious use

Choose a simple browser tool that keeps the scope tight and does not encourage pasting unrelated data. In many cases, the safest practice is to validate or generate only the UUID itself and keep surrounding tokens, payloads, and internal records out of the page. A practical way to choose today is to shortlist two kinds of tools instead of hunting for one universal winner:

  1. A fast everyday uuid generator for single-value use
  2. A more capable uuid validator or batch tool for debugging and data prep

That split often matches real work better than relying on one page for everything.

Before you settle on a tool, run a five-minute test:

  1. Generate one UUID and copy it
  2. Generate a batch of 20 and export or copy all
  3. Validate one correct value and one intentionally malformed value
  4. Check whether version handling is explicit
  5. See whether the output matches your usual destination format

If the tool passes that small test without friction, it is probably good enough for day-to-day use. If not, keep looking. In the world of online code utilities, the right tool is usually the one that quietly removes steps from your workflow.
